Description

 

The TCHATT Intake Specialist reports to the TCHATT Sr. Program Manager and is responsible for screening students enrolled in the TCHATT program to determine the appropriate treatment path.  This position requires the ability to utilize screening and assessment tools with appropriate training, to assist in providing measurement-based care, and perform psychosocial intake appointments.  Position requires the ability to function effectively as a team member while also having the ability to work independently with moderate supervision.  This position is part of the Texas Child Health Access Through Telemedicine and is funded by the Texas Child Mental Health Care Consortium.
